James Lloyd (portrait artist)

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

James Lloyd (born 1971) is the 1997 winner of the National Portrait Gallery's BP Portrait Award for portrait painting. Three of his portraits exhibited at the National Portrait Gallery, are:

  • Maggie Smith
  • David Alec Gwyn Simon, Baron Simon of Highbury
  • Sir Paul Smith

He also held the Paul Smith scholarship at the Slade School of Art (1994–96).[1]
